Since it appears from rereading the thread that you do not have administrator access to one or more of your ward sites, and since LUS cannot give you access (they really cannot), here is how to do it if you wish.
Two stake administrators need to work together. When a stake administrator is added to the stake site, the administrator will flow down to each of the ward sites. So the workaround is as follows.
Stake Admin A deletes Stake Admin B, and then adds Stake Admin B again to the stake site. This will cause Stake Admin B to be added to the new ward(s). Stake Admin B can then go into the new ward(s) site and add a Ward Admin or two.
After the dust settles, if Stake Admin B deletes Stake Admin A, and then adds Stake Admin A again to the stake site, Stake Admin A will also flow to the new ward(s) site, and there will be two stake admins to assist the ward.
This also works if a Ward Admin manages to delete all of the Ward and Stake Admins at the ward site, which they can (but should not) do under LUWS.
Coordinate the effort carefully. The last thing you need is for both Stake Admins to disappear. Fixing that requires a fax from the stake president to Church headquarters to add a new Stake Admin to the stake site.
I noticed that you said you are the Stake Administrator. There ought to be two of you, because you can make a mistake at LUWS and delete yourself as an Admin. Having another Admin lets you fix that without having to take other extraordinary measures.
